Job Summary:
The Senior Electrical Engineer position reports to the Project Manager and is the main electrical technical support in infrastructure initiatives being carried out under the Shaw International activity in Shanghai, China.
To ensure that all works are carried out in accordance to client and Shaw International standards. Supervise contractor field personnel thus ensuring cost effective and efficient achievement of all works, ensure the project team obtains necessary resources to perform project objectives, Presence at site during installation to support and advise when required. Ensure that all works are installed to applicable code, specification and standard. Review design drawings prepare and compile schedule, report and as-built drawings.
Coordinate with the client, vendors and other field disciplines on project needs and requirement and requirements. Attend the weekly and monthly meetings as and when require. Supervises all activities relating to electrical construction projects and monitor contractor performance. Ensure that works are carried out safely and in line with HSE policy;
Senior Electrical Engineer design, plan, research, evaluate and test electrical and electronic equipment and systems.
Main Responsibilities And Tasks:
The Senior Electrical Engineer responsibilities include, but are not limited to, the following:
• Responsible in the implementation, control and supervision of complete electrical system; raceways (exposed and underground), electrical equipments (HV, MV, LV switchgears and transformer, MMC, PLC, panel, control and starter), cable and termination. Conveyor and dock mobile hopper safety devices;
• Supervising field construction monitoring activities and providing technical guidance and expertise. Do shop and layout detailed drawings. Determines manpower requirements for the defined scope and schedule. Monitor and ensure construction meets specification, standard, and maintains quality control in the field. Preparation of construction procedure, detailed schedule and progress. Material take-off and estimate
• Conduct research into the feasibility, design, operation and performance of electrical generation and distribution networks, electrical machinery and components and electronic communications, instrumentation and control systems, equipment, and components
• Prepare material cost and timing estimates, reports and design specifications for electrical and electronic systems and equipment
• Design electrical and electronic circuits, components, systems and equipment
• Supervise and inspect the installation, modification, testing and operation of electrical and electronic systems and equipment
• Develop maintenance and operating standards for electrical and electronic systems and equipment
• Prepares sketches and follows diagrams of concealed wiring. Measures, cuts, bends, threads, assemble and installs electrical conduit and pulls wiring through
• Investigate electrical or electronic failures
• Prepare contract documents and evaluate tenders for construction or maintenance
• Supervise technicians, technologists, programmers, analysts and other engineers
• Perform other tasks assigned by the Pm.
